School City of Mishawaka has a new superintendent

(Photo Supplied/School City of Mishawaka)

It’s official. School City of Mishawaka has a new superintendent.

Dr. Theodore Stevens begins his duties for the district on July .

He’s taking over for Wayne Barker, who’s headed to the Fort Wayne area to lead Northwest Allen County Schools.

Stevens hails from Logansport.

It’s his second time in the Mishawka district, having previously served as the principal at LaSalle Elementary and as assistant superintendent before leaving to lead South Central Community Schools in LaPorte County four years ago.

Stevens annual salary is set at $165,000.
